Step-by-step explanation:
Most nonmetal oxides dissolve in basic solutions to form salts and water. This occurs because nonmetal oxides are generally acidic oxides, and when they dissolve in a base, they undergo a neutralization reaction, resulting in the formation of a salt compound and water. This distinguishes them from metal oxides, which are typically basic oxides and react differently with acidic and basic solutions. For example, metal oxides at low oxidation states react with acids to form salts and water, metal oxides at intermediate oxidation states can be amphoteric, meaning they can react with both acids and bases, and metal oxides at high oxidation states are predominantly acidic and therefore react with bases.
